More information : Listed under barrows in Gulval parish (Now incorporated in Madron). (1) 'A' SW 43303529. Mound with some walling stones. 'B' SW 43313526. Mound. 'C' SW 43323524. Mound. 'D' SW 43353518, approximately; not found. Borlase records barrows 'A' and 'B' 200 yards NW of the circle and mentions that there was probably a cist in 'A' in the 18th century. (2). The VCH (3) follows Borlase but erroneously states 100 yards NW instead of 200 yards and it is this siting which constitutes Miss Russells' (1) barrow 'D'. (2-3) 'A': SW 43263530. A barrow up to 1.3m high, 14.0m overall diameter but with part of a retaining circle 10.0m in diameter. There is a central excavation pit and between this and the W edge is a flat stone 1.5m by 0.6m which may be the capstone of a cist. 'B' SW 43293525. A much robbed barrow 14.0m in diameter and barely 0.4m in height. 'C' SW 43303524. A mound of earth and stones 5.5m in diameter and 0.4m in height. Probably a barrow but unusually small. Surveyed at 1:2500. (4) Circle of stones which is sited to the area of above barrows, see plan (a). (5)
